Skip to main content

Τι είναι ένα δέντρο μπάλας;

Ένα δέντρο μπάλας είναι ένα συγκεκριμένο είδος γεωμετρικής δομής δεδομένων που μπορεί να χρησιμοποιηθεί σε πολλαπλές γλώσσες προγραμματισμού υπολογιστών.Αυτό το στοιχείο δεν είναι ένα απλό σχέδιο δεδομένων, αλλά μια δομή που χρησιμοποιεί εννοιολογική γεωμετρία, η οποία μπορεί να γίνει κατανοητή από προγράμματα υπολογιστών.Το δέντρο μπάλας οργανώνει δεδομένα με διάφορους τρόπους που βοηθούν στην ανάλυση, την αλλοίωση και τις ενδεχόμενες χρήσεις αυτών των δεδομένων. "Ως συγκεκριμένη δομή δεδομένων, το δέντρο μπάλας είναι μια σειρά από μπάλες και κόμβους.Οι ασκήσεις προσδιορίζουν ένα δέντρο μπάλας ως δομή όπου ο εσωτερικός κόμβος, ένας κόμβος μέσα σε έναν κόμβο, διακρίνεται από την περιοχή, συμπεριλαμβανομένων όλων των παραγώγων της.Αυτό μπορεί να είναι δύσκολο να απεικονιστεί από την ανάγνωση.Οι εικόνες των δέντρων με μπάλες, τα οποία είναι χρήσιμα για να δείξουν ακριβώς πώς έχουν ρυθμιστεί αυτές οι δομές, αποκαλύπτουν ένα σύνολο κυκλικών κόμβων που είναι ενσωματωμένα μεταξύ τους, με τις μικρότερες μπάλες που είναι ενσωματωμένες σε κάθε κόμβο.Γεωμετρικές δομές δεδομένων.Αυτά περιλαμβάνουν δυαδικά δέντρα, όπου ένα στοιχείο δεδομένων μπορεί να χωριστεί σε δύο παράγωγα κομμάτια.Άλλα σχήματα περιλαμβάνουν μπάλες φύλλων και άλλα εργαλεία για την εξελιγμένη μοντελοποίηση δεδομένων.Ως δομές δεδομένων, τα δέντρα με μπάλα διαθέτουν ειδική χρησιμότητα σε γλώσσες προγραμματισμού υπολογιστών όπως η S Suite ή C ++, στην οποία χρησιμοποιούνται συχνά αυτές οι αόρατες δομές για να βοηθήσουν τους προγραμματιστές να χειριστούν δεδομένα.Τα δέντρα με μπάλα αναφέρονται συχνά από "δείκτες" ή ετικέτες που σηματοδοτούν την ύπαρξή τους στον κώδικα..Αυτό περιλαμβάνει μια σύνταξη για μια ακτίνα για κάθε μπάλα και άλλες οριοθέτηση αυτών των "εικονικών χώρων" που χτίζουν και καθορίζουν αποτελεσματικά το δέντρο μπάλας.Να είστε κατανοητοί σε σχέση με αυτό που οι προγραμματιστές τους κάνουν συνήθως.Μια κοινή εργασία με τις δομές δέντρων με σφαίρες περιλαμβάνει "κλάδεμα", όπου η υποβλητική μεταφορά δείχνει πώς ο μεταβαλλόμενος κώδικας είναι παρόμοιος με την κοπή ενός φυσικού δέντρου ή θάμνου για να το διαμορφώσει.Διαφορετικά είδη ερωτημάτων ή εντολών για την εξαγωγή δεδομένων μπορούν να θεωρηθούν ως το κλάδεμα των δέντρων με μπάλα.Οι μεταβαλλόμενες εργασίες αποτελούνται απλώς από την αναζήτηση σχετικών δεδομένων.